22 Listing or Deleting Array Records
If an array becomes disconnected from a RAID
manager by some method other than the method
described in the Deleting a Resource procedure
(step 20), a record of that array remains in the
nonvolatile random access memory (NVRAM). The
record must be deleted manually. This option
allows you to list the names of such arrays, and to
delete the records of those arrays.
• From the Main menu, select SSA Adapter
List.
• Select the adapter whose records you are
checking.
• Select Non-Volatile RAM. A list of arrays
displays.
• An array name that has a status of Dormant,
is a record of an array that is no longer
present, and is not recognized by the adapter.
• Press the Delete key to remove the record
from the NVRAM.
End of procedure
